Disabling an app

Apps, even if not used often, may be running in the background and downloading
data. If an app cannot be uninstalled, you can disable it.
1. Go to Settings, and then tap Apps.
2. Swipe to the All tab.
3. Tap the app, and then tap Disable.

Assigning a PIN to a nano SIM card

You can help to protect the nano SIM card by assigning a Personal Identification
Number (PIN).
Make sure you have the default PIN provided by your mobile operator before
continuing.
1. Go to Settings, and then tap Security.
2. Tap Set up SIM card lock.
3. Choose to lock the card, enter the default PIN of the card, and then tap OK.
4. To change the card PIN, tap Change SIM PIN.
Restoring a nano SIM card that has been locked out
If you enter the wrong PIN more times than the maximum number of attempts
allowed, the card will become "PUK-locked."
You need a Pin Unlock Key (PUK) code to restore access to HTC Desire EYE. Contact
your mobile operator for this code.
1. On the Phone dialer screen, enter the PUK code, and then tap Next.
2. Enter the new PIN you want to use, and then tap Next.
3. Enter the new PIN again, and then tap OK.

Lock screen notifications

Choose the types of notifications to show or hide on the lock screen.
1. Go to Settings, and then tap Security.
2. Under Lock screen, tap Notification settings.
3. Choose whether to show or hide notifications such as missed calls and text
messages.
